Output 598426b30ac7765203837efd8109688698221c9040205cf1913f81ad33d36ef8:1

value
43287
script pubkey
OP_0 OP_PUSHBYTES_20 9d7cfe31dcc1fa20b9bd527fa1bcda3176611c00
address
bc1qn470uvwuc8azpwda2fl6r0x6x9mxz8qqsgpnrc
transaction
598426b30ac7765203837efd8109688698221c9040205cf1913f81ad33d36ef8
spent
true